About APIs.guru

APIs.guru is a repository of API definitions in OpenAPI format, described as a "Wikipedia for Web APIs." It provides a directory of API specifications from multiple providers, released under a CC0 1.0 license.

The service exposes a REST API for accessing this directory: endpoints to list all providers, list APIs for a given provider, list service names for a provider, retrieve specific versions of an API (with or without a service name), list all APIs with links to their OpenAPI definitions, and retrieve basic metrics about the directory (such as number of APIs, endpoints, specs, and issues). Responses are returned as JSON. Where multiple versions of an API exist, a preferred version is explicitly marked, and basic info from each OpenAPI definition is cached in the listing so simple views can be generated without fetching each definition individually.

A downloadable OpenAPI specification for the APIs.guru API itself is available, along with a linked GitHub repository and a demo client. Updates to the directory can be tracked via a Slack channel.

Key features

  • List all API providers in the directory
  • List all APIs or serviceNames for a given provider
  • Retrieve specific versions of an API's OpenAPI definition
  • Download machine-readable OpenAPI specifications
  • Get aggregate metrics on the directory (API count, endpoints, specs)

Frequently asked questions

What is APIs.guru?

It is a repository of API definitions in OpenAPI format, described as a 'Wikipedia for Web APIs'.

What license does APIs.guru use?

The directory is released under the CC0 1.0 license.

What data format does the API return?

Endpoints return JSON, including OpenAPI specifications and provider/API listings.

How large is the directory?

As of the cited metrics, it contains 2,501 APIs across 3,329 specs from 659 providers, totaling 106,448 endpoints.

Can I get notified about changes to the directory?

Yes, users can join the APIs.guru Slack channel to be notified about changes in advance.
